Transaction 99ed53cabb75d10583d94b6cff79e3c5bfc2dec79c8a68dcb31f23fa03c45b6d

1 Input
2 Outputs
  • 99ed53cabb75d10583d94b6cff79e3c5bfc2dec79c8a68dcb31f23fa03c45b6d:0
  • value  458250
    address  16DPxLA7GcFTAAatxuMuEWKzWNEpLpvypx
  • 99ed53cabb75d10583d94b6cff79e3c5bfc2dec79c8a68dcb31f23fa03c45b6d:1
  • value  3963233
    address  323sFC8agD7p25ZZRnC7PPuSDCf9QQUw37